Shedd Aquarium in Chicago is one of the most well-known and beloved attractions in the city, as well as one of the largest indoor aquariums in the world. Located on Lake Michigan near downtown, Shedd Aquarium opened its doors to the public in 1930 with just 140 species of fish. Today, it's home to more than 32,000 animals from 1,500 species of fish, mammals, birds, reptiles, amphibians and invertebrates living in aquatic and terrestrial habitats from around the globe.
Visitors can explore Shedd Aquarium's many exhibits including Amazon Rising – a lush exhibit featuring over 200 species from South America; Caribbean Reef – which showcases beautiful coral reefs and over 100 species of tropical fish; Polar Play Zone – home to Beluga whales and other polar mammals that can be seen close up through underwater viewing windows; Wild Reef – where visitors can observe hundreds of colorful reef fishes swimming among live coral; Jellies: Living Art – an underwater world filled with graceful jellyfish; Stingray Touch – a hands-on experience where guests can touch stingrays; Coral Reef Habitat: Mystery Islands – a vibrant simulated island environment showcasing different species of coral reef creatures; and Waters Of The World – showcasing unique habitats with an emphasis on conservation. There are also several galleries featuring interactive activities such as animal presentations and educational programs that highlight the importance of aquatic life conservation.
In addition to its many exhibits and galleries, Shedd Aquarium also boasts several dining options including the popular Café at Shedd serving up delicious dishes made with sustainably caught seafood.
